Girls Friendly Society (GFS) Much Ado About Nothing

Members of a Girls Friendly Society (GFS) drama club rehearse a scene from Shakespeares Much Ado About Nothing. Date: circa 1920s

This photograph captures a moment in time from the 1920s, as members of the Girls Friendly Society (GFS) drama club eagerly rehearse a scene from Shakespeare's "Much Ado About Nothing." The Girls Friendly Society, an English charitable organization dedicated to the care and education of children, particularly those in orphanages and other disadvantaged backgrounds, had a rich history of using drama as a means of providing social and emotional support for its members. In this image, young girls in simple yet elegant dresses, their faces focused and serious, take on the roles of Shakespeare's beloved characters. The scene, filled with laughter and camaraderie, offers a glimpse into the transformative power of the arts and the importance of community and friendship. The Girls Friendly Society's drama club provided a safe and nurturing environment where these girls could explore their creativity, build self-confidence, and develop essential life skills. The photograph is a poignant reminder of the historical significance of organizations like the Girls Friendly Society, which played a crucial role in the welfare and education of children during the 1920s and beyond. The timeless nature of Shakespeare's work, with its themes of love, friendship, and the human condition, continues to resonate with audiences today, making this image a valuable piece of historical and cultural heritage.
